OLD | NEW |
(Empty) | |
| 1 Tests overrides for frame scroll position and visual viewport scroll position an
d scale. |
| 2 |
| 3 |
| 4 Running test: noOverrides |
| 5 Device metrics overrides: {"width":0,"height":0,"visualViewportWidth":0,"visualV
iewportHeight":0,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 6 Scroll/scale overrides: {"scrollPositionX":-1,"scrollPositionY":-1,"visualViewpo
rtPositionX":-1,"visualViewportPositionY":-1,"visualViewportScale":0} |
| 7 { |
| 8 "visualWidth": 800, |
| 9 "visualHeight": 600, |
| 10 "layoutWidth": 800, |
| 11 "layoutHeight": 600, |
| 12 "scrollX": 0, |
| 13 "scrollY": 0, |
| 14 "visualScrollX": 0, |
| 15 "visualScrollY": 0, |
| 16 "visualScale": 1 |
| 17 } |
| 18 Clearing overrides. |
| 19 { |
| 20 "visualWidth": 800, |
| 21 "visualHeight": 600, |
| 22 "layoutWidth": 800, |
| 23 "layoutHeight": 600, |
| 24 "scrollX": 0, |
| 25 "scrollY": 0, |
| 26 "visualScrollX": 0, |
| 27 "visualScrollY": 0, |
| 28 "visualScale": 1 |
| 29 } |
| 30 |
| 31 Running test: frameScrollX |
| 32 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":0,"vis
ualViewportHeight":0,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 33 Scroll/scale overrides: {"scrollPositionX":200,"scrollPositionY":-1,"visualViewp
ortPositionX":-1,"visualViewportPositionY":-1,"visualViewportScale":0} |
| 34 { |
| 35 "visualWidth": 400, |
| 36 "visualHeight": 200, |
| 37 "layoutWidth": 400, |
| 38 "layoutHeight": 200, |
| 39 "scrollX": 200, |
| 40 "scrollY": 0, |
| 41 "visualScrollX": 0, |
| 42 "visualScrollY": 0, |
| 43 "visualScale": 1 |
| 44 } |
| 45 Clearing overrides. |
| 46 { |
| 47 "visualWidth": 800, |
| 48 "visualHeight": 600, |
| 49 "layoutWidth": 800, |
| 50 "layoutHeight": 600, |
| 51 "scrollX": 0, |
| 52 "scrollY": 0, |
| 53 "visualScrollX": 0, |
| 54 "visualScrollY": 0, |
| 55 "visualScale": 1 |
| 56 } |
| 57 |
| 58 Running test: frameScrollY |
| 59 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":0,"vis
ualViewportHeight":0,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 60 Scroll/scale overrides: {"scrollPositionX":-1,"scrollPositionY":600,"visualViewp
ortPositionX":-1,"visualViewportPositionY":-1,"visualViewportScale":0} |
| 61 { |
| 62 "visualWidth": 400, |
| 63 "visualHeight": 200, |
| 64 "layoutWidth": 400, |
| 65 "layoutHeight": 200, |
| 66 "scrollX": 0, |
| 67 "scrollY": 600, |
| 68 "visualScrollX": 0, |
| 69 "visualScrollY": 0, |
| 70 "visualScale": 1 |
| 71 } |
| 72 Clearing overrides. |
| 73 { |
| 74 "visualWidth": 800, |
| 75 "visualHeight": 600, |
| 76 "layoutWidth": 800, |
| 77 "layoutHeight": 600, |
| 78 "scrollX": 0, |
| 79 "scrollY": 0, |
| 80 "visualScrollX": 0, |
| 81 "visualScrollY": 0, |
| 82 "visualScale": 1 |
| 83 } |
| 84 |
| 85 Running test: frameScrollXWithResizedVisualViewport |
| 86 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 87 Scroll/scale overrides: {"scrollPositionX":200,"scrollPositionY":-1,"visualViewp
ortPositionX":-1,"visualViewportPositionY":-1,"visualViewportScale":0} |
| 88 { |
| 89 "visualWidth": 200, |
| 90 "visualHeight": 100, |
| 91 "layoutWidth": 400, |
| 92 "layoutHeight": 200, |
| 93 "scrollX": 200, |
| 94 "scrollY": 0, |
| 95 "visualScrollX": 0, |
| 96 "visualScrollY": 0, |
| 97 "visualScale": 1 |
| 98 } |
| 99 Clearing overrides. |
| 100 { |
| 101 "visualWidth": 800, |
| 102 "visualHeight": 600, |
| 103 "layoutWidth": 800, |
| 104 "layoutHeight": 600, |
| 105 "scrollX": 0, |
| 106 "scrollY": 0, |
| 107 "visualScrollX": 0, |
| 108 "visualScrollY": 0, |
| 109 "visualScale": 1 |
| 110 } |
| 111 |
| 112 Running test: frameScrollYWithResizedVisualViewport |
| 113 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 114 Scroll/scale overrides: {"scrollPositionX":-1,"scrollPositionY":600,"visualViewp
ortPositionX":-1,"visualViewportPositionY":-1,"visualViewportScale":0} |
| 115 { |
| 116 "visualWidth": 200, |
| 117 "visualHeight": 100, |
| 118 "layoutWidth": 400, |
| 119 "layoutHeight": 200, |
| 120 "scrollX": 0, |
| 121 "scrollY": 600, |
| 122 "visualScrollX": 0, |
| 123 "visualScrollY": 0, |
| 124 "visualScale": 1 |
| 125 } |
| 126 Clearing overrides. |
| 127 { |
| 128 "visualWidth": 800, |
| 129 "visualHeight": 600, |
| 130 "layoutWidth": 800, |
| 131 "layoutHeight": 600, |
| 132 "scrollX": 0, |
| 133 "scrollY": 0, |
| 134 "visualScrollX": 0, |
| 135 "visualScrollY": 0, |
| 136 "visualScale": 1 |
| 137 } |
| 138 |
| 139 Running test: visualScrollX |
| 140 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 141 Scroll/scale overrides: {"scrollPositionX":-1,"scrollPositionY":-1,"visualViewpo
rtPositionX":100,"visualViewportPositionY":-1,"visualViewportScale":0} |
| 142 { |
| 143 "visualWidth": 200, |
| 144 "visualHeight": 100, |
| 145 "layoutWidth": 400, |
| 146 "layoutHeight": 200, |
| 147 "scrollX": 0, |
| 148 "scrollY": 0, |
| 149 "visualScrollX": 100, |
| 150 "visualScrollY": 0, |
| 151 "visualScale": 1 |
| 152 } |
| 153 Clearing overrides. |
| 154 { |
| 155 "visualWidth": 800, |
| 156 "visualHeight": 600, |
| 157 "layoutWidth": 800, |
| 158 "layoutHeight": 600, |
| 159 "scrollX": 0, |
| 160 "scrollY": 0, |
| 161 "visualScrollX": 0, |
| 162 "visualScrollY": 0, |
| 163 "visualScale": 1 |
| 164 } |
| 165 |
| 166 Running test: visualScrollY |
| 167 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 168 Scroll/scale overrides: {"scrollPositionX":-1,"scrollPositionY":-1,"visualViewpo
rtPositionX":-1,"visualViewportPositionY":50,"visualViewportScale":0} |
| 169 { |
| 170 "visualWidth": 200, |
| 171 "visualHeight": 100, |
| 172 "layoutWidth": 400, |
| 173 "layoutHeight": 200, |
| 174 "scrollX": 0, |
| 175 "scrollY": 0, |
| 176 "visualScrollX": 0, |
| 177 "visualScrollY": 50, |
| 178 "visualScale": 1 |
| 179 } |
| 180 Clearing overrides. |
| 181 { |
| 182 "visualWidth": 800, |
| 183 "visualHeight": 600, |
| 184 "layoutWidth": 800, |
| 185 "layoutHeight": 600, |
| 186 "scrollX": 0, |
| 187 "scrollY": 0, |
| 188 "visualScrollX": 0, |
| 189 "visualScrollY": 0, |
| 190 "visualScale": 1 |
| 191 } |
| 192 |
| 193 Running test: visualScale |
| 194 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 195 Scroll/scale overrides: {"scrollPositionX":-1,"scrollPositionY":-1,"visualViewpo
rtPositionX":-1,"visualViewportPositionY":-1,"visualViewportScale":2} |
| 196 { |
| 197 "visualWidth": 100, |
| 198 "visualHeight": 50, |
| 199 "layoutWidth": 400, |
| 200 "layoutHeight": 200, |
| 201 "scrollX": 0, |
| 202 "scrollY": 0, |
| 203 "visualScrollX": 0, |
| 204 "visualScrollY": 0, |
| 205 "visualScale": 2 |
| 206 } |
| 207 Clearing overrides. |
| 208 { |
| 209 "visualWidth": 800, |
| 210 "visualHeight": 600, |
| 211 "layoutWidth": 800, |
| 212 "layoutHeight": 600, |
| 213 "scrollX": 0, |
| 214 "scrollY": 0, |
| 215 "visualScrollX": 0, |
| 216 "visualScrollY": 0, |
| 217 "visualScale": 1 |
| 218 } |
| 219 |
| 220 Running test: visualScrollAndScale |
| 221 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 222 Scroll/scale overrides: {"scrollPositionX":-1,"scrollPositionY":-1,"visualViewpo
rtPositionX":100,"visualViewportPositionY":50,"visualViewportScale":2} |
| 223 { |
| 224 "visualWidth": 100, |
| 225 "visualHeight": 50, |
| 226 "layoutWidth": 400, |
| 227 "layoutHeight": 200, |
| 228 "scrollX": 0, |
| 229 "scrollY": 0, |
| 230 "visualScrollX": 100, |
| 231 "visualScrollY": 50, |
| 232 "visualScale": 2 |
| 233 } |
| 234 Clearing overrides. |
| 235 { |
| 236 "visualWidth": 800, |
| 237 "visualHeight": 600, |
| 238 "layoutWidth": 800, |
| 239 "layoutHeight": 600, |
| 240 "scrollX": 0, |
| 241 "scrollY": 0, |
| 242 "visualScrollX": 0, |
| 243 "visualScrollY": 0, |
| 244 "visualScale": 1 |
| 245 } |
| 246 |
| 247 Running test: scrollFrameAndVisual |
| 248 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 249 Scroll/scale overrides: {"scrollPositionX":200,"scrollPositionY":600,"visualView
portPositionX":100,"visualViewportPositionY":50,"visualViewportScale":0} |
| 250 { |
| 251 "visualWidth": 200, |
| 252 "visualHeight": 100, |
| 253 "layoutWidth": 400, |
| 254 "layoutHeight": 200, |
| 255 "scrollX": 200, |
| 256 "scrollY": 600, |
| 257 "visualScrollX": 100, |
| 258 "visualScrollY": 50, |
| 259 "visualScale": 1 |
| 260 } |
| 261 Clearing overrides. |
| 262 { |
| 263 "visualWidth": 800, |
| 264 "visualHeight": 600, |
| 265 "layoutWidth": 800, |
| 266 "layoutHeight": 600, |
| 267 "scrollX": 0, |
| 268 "scrollY": 0, |
| 269 "visualScrollX": 0, |
| 270 "visualScrollY": 0, |
| 271 "visualScale": 1 |
| 272 } |
| 273 |
| 274 Running test: scrollFrameAndVisualMax |
| 275 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 276 Scroll/scale overrides: {"scrollPositionX":100000,"scrollPositionY":100000,"visu
alViewportPositionX":100000,"visualViewportPositionY":100000,"visualViewportScal
e":0} |
| 277 { |
| 278 "visualWidth": 200, |
| 279 "visualHeight": 100, |
| 280 "layoutWidth": 400, |
| 281 "layoutHeight": 200, |
| 282 "scrollX": 1600, |
| 283 "scrollY": 9800, |
| 284 "visualScrollX": 200, |
| 285 "visualScrollY": 100, |
| 286 "visualScale": 1 |
| 287 } |
| 288 Clearing overrides. |
| 289 { |
| 290 "visualWidth": 800, |
| 291 "visualHeight": 600, |
| 292 "layoutWidth": 800, |
| 293 "layoutHeight": 600, |
| 294 "scrollX": 0, |
| 295 "scrollY": 0, |
| 296 "visualScrollX": 0, |
| 297 "visualScrollY": 0, |
| 298 "visualScale": 1 |
| 299 } |
| 300 |
| 301 Running test: scrollAndScaleFrameAndVisual |
| 302 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 303 Scroll/scale overrides: {"scrollPositionX":200,"scrollPositionY":600,"visualView
portPositionX":100,"visualViewportPositionY":50,"visualViewportScale":2} |
| 304 { |
| 305 "visualWidth": 100, |
| 306 "visualHeight": 50, |
| 307 "layoutWidth": 400, |
| 308 "layoutHeight": 200, |
| 309 "scrollX": 200, |
| 310 "scrollY": 600, |
| 311 "visualScrollX": 100, |
| 312 "visualScrollY": 50, |
| 313 "visualScale": 2 |
| 314 } |
| 315 Clearing overrides. |
| 316 { |
| 317 "visualWidth": 800, |
| 318 "visualHeight": 600, |
| 319 "layoutWidth": 800, |
| 320 "layoutHeight": 600, |
| 321 "scrollX": 0, |
| 322 "scrollY": 0, |
| 323 "visualScrollX": 0, |
| 324 "visualScrollY": 0, |
| 325 "visualScale": 1 |
| 326 } |
| 327 |
| 328 Running test: scrollAndScaleFrameAndVisualMax |
| 329 Device metrics overrides: {"width":400,"height":200,"visualViewportWidth":200,"v
isualViewportHeight":100,"deviceScaleFactor":0,"mobile":false,"fitWindow":false} |
| 330 Scroll/scale overrides: {"scrollPositionX":100000,"scrollPositionY":100000,"visu
alViewportPositionX":100000,"visualViewportPositionY":100000,"visualViewportScal
e":2} |
| 331 { |
| 332 "visualWidth": 100, |
| 333 "visualHeight": 50, |
| 334 "layoutWidth": 400, |
| 335 "layoutHeight": 200, |
| 336 "scrollX": 1600, |
| 337 "scrollY": 9800, |
| 338 "visualScrollX": 300, |
| 339 "visualScrollY": 150, |
| 340 "visualScale": 2 |
| 341 } |
| 342 Clearing overrides. |
| 343 { |
| 344 "visualWidth": 800, |
| 345 "visualHeight": 600, |
| 346 "layoutWidth": 800, |
| 347 "layoutHeight": 600, |
| 348 "scrollX": 0, |
| 349 "scrollY": 0, |
| 350 "visualScrollX": 0, |
| 351 "visualScrollY": 0, |
| 352 "visualScale": 1 |
| 353 } |
| 354 |
OLD | NEW |